My 1997 C-class has been standing out in the recent heavy rain at a body repair place. When I picked her up this afternoon, started her and turned the side lights on, the "blown bulb" came on. When I got home, I checked every external light and all are working normally, but the light stays on. Then I tried to open the boot and the button just pushed in, without releasing the lock. I tried using the key in the boot lock and eventually there was a click and the boot lock operated to open. Not sure if there's any connection but if anyone has any idea why the "blown bulb" is still on, I'd appreciate it. Many thanks
 
The warning light works by detecting a change in resistance. It can come on before the bulb actually fails. Its happened to me a few times in the past and sure enough within a short time a bulb gives up. Keep some spares with you.
